State Fair Menu

entirely gluten-free

Lobster corn dog

Full North Atlantic lobster tail lightly fried on a stick and finished with lemon aioli drizzle, herbs and aged Parmigiano Reggiano

Steak Tip Gnocchi

Gluten-free gnocchi tossed in a rich, house-made cheese blend, topped with seared steak tips and finished with shaved Parmesan

Butcher's Donut

A savory, fried donut packed with bacon, ground beef, and Graziano sausage, dipped in house-made BBQ glaze, drizzled with queso — served over tortilla chips

Surf & Turf

Pair our Steak Tip Gnocchi with a Lobster Corn Dog for the ultimate land-and-sea combo

Buckin' Berry Lemonade

A bold blend of fresh lemonade, homemade cinnamon hibiscus simple syrup, and a wild mix of blueberries, raspberries, and strawberries

proudly Serving our FFA/4H students at the Ohman Family Youth Inn

For the 3rd year in a row, Destination Grille is honored to be the dedicated caterer for the FFA/4H students participating in the Iowa State Fair. Our team prepares fresh breakfast, lunch, and dinner meals daily for hundreds of kids from August 5th through the end of the fair.
